Why a P Trap for a Bathroom Sink Is Necessary
I have found that a P trap is one of the most important parts of a bathroom sink because it helps stop bad sewer gases from coming back into the room. Without it, I would likely notice unpleasant odors coming up through the drain, which can make the bathroom uncomfortable and unhealthy. The water held in the curved part of the trap acts like a seal, and that simple barrier makes a big difference in keeping the air fresh.
I also see the P trap as a helpful safety feature because it can catch small objects that accidentally fall down the sink. If I drop a ring, earring, or other small item, there is a better chance I can retrieve it from the trap instead of losing it deeper in the plumbing. That makes it practical as well as protective.
Another reason I consider the P trap necessary is that it helps keep the drainage system working properly. It supports smooth water flow while blocking harmful gases and debris from entering the room. For me, it is a small plumbing part that does a very big job, and I would not want a bathroom sink without it.
My Buying Guides on P Trap For Bathroom Sink
What I Look for First
When I shop for a P trap for a bathroom sink, I first make sure it matches my sink and drain size. Most bathroom sinks use a 1 1/4-inch or 1 1/2-inch connection, so I always check the measurements before buying. I also look at the available space under my sink, because some setups need a compact or adjustable trap.
Material Matters to Me
I prefer choosing a P trap made from durable material. Plastic traps are affordable, lightweight, and easy for me to install. Metal traps, like chrome or brass, look better and often feel sturdier, so I choose them when the trap is visible under the sink. For long-term use, I make sure the material resists corrosion and leaks.
Size and Fit
For me, the right size is essential. If the trap is too large or too small, it will not connect properly and may cause leaks. I always measure the tailpiece, wall drain opening, and the distance between them. Adjustable P traps are helpful when my plumbing alignment is not perfect.
Ease of Installation
I like a P trap that is simple to install without needing special tools. Slip-joint connections are my favorite because they make tightening and removal easier. If I want a quick DIY replacement, I choose a model with clear instructions and all necessary washers and nuts included.
Leak Prevention
A good seal is very important to me. I check that the trap comes with quality washers and fittings so I can avoid drips and water damage. I also prefer designs that are easy to tighten securely by hand or with basic tools.
Cleaning and Maintenance
I think about cleaning before I buy. A P trap that is easy to remove helps me clear clogs and clean buildup without much hassle. I usually choose a design that allows quick access to the trap section, since bathroom sinks can collect hair, soap, and debris over time.
Style and Finish
If the plumbing is visible, I pay attention to the finish. Chrome-plated traps give my bathroom a cleaner, more polished look. If the trap is hidden, I focus more on function than appearance.
Price and Value
I compare prices, but I do not always pick the cheapest option. I look for a P trap that gives me the best balance of quality, durability, and ease of installation. Spending a little more upfront often saves me from leaks or replacement later.
